    Myth 1: Wigs for Men Look Fake

    Fact: High-Quality Wigs Are Extremely Realistic

    One of the most common myths is that wigs look obviously fake. While this may have been true in the past, modern technology has completely changed the game. Today’s wigs for men are made using high-quality human hair or advanced synthetic fibers. Lace fronts, hand-tied caps, and natural hairlines make them virtually indistinguishable from real hair.

    If you choose a wig that suits your head shape, complexion, and lifestyle, it can be nearly impossible to tell you’re wearing one.

    Myth 2: Only Bald Men Wear Wigs

    Fact: Men Wear Wigs for Many Reasons

    Another common misconception is that only those experiencing complete hair loss need wigs. In reality, men wear wigs for various reasons—including convenience, fashion, performance, or to cover thinning areas without undergoing hair transplant surgery.

    Some men also use wigs to experiment with new styles or maintain a youthful appearance without constant grooming or treatments. The rise of custom-made wigs for men has made it easier for anyone to enhance their look effortlessly.

    Myth 3: Wigs Are Hot and Uncomfortable

    Fact: Modern Wigs Are Designed for Comfort

    Many believe that wearing a wig is itchy, hot, and uncomfortable. While older wigs might have had these issues, innovations in wig construction have addressed them. Modern wigs come with breathable caps, lightweight materials, and moisture-wicking liners.

    Whether you’re active, live in a warm climate, or wear your wig for long hours, you’ll find options designed with comfort in mind.

    Myth 4: Wigs Are Hard to Maintain

    Fact: Wigs Are Easier to Maintain Than You Think

    Men often shy away from wigs thinking they require high maintenance. However, caring for a wig is relatively simple. Most synthetic wigs retain their style after washing, and human hair wigs can be treated similarly to natural hair.

    With basic upkeep—such as gentle washing, proper storage, and occasional conditioning—a wig can last for months or even years while maintaining its appearance.
